<div class="benefits"> <div><strong>Benefits:</strong></div> <ul> <li>Flexible schedule</li> <li>Opportunity for advancement</li> </ul> </div> <div class="trix-content"> <div><strong>Job Summary</strong></div><div>We are seeking an organized and proactive Remote Office/Personal Assistant to join our team! The ideal candidate will be detail oriented, tech savvy, and possess excellent interpesonal skills to handle a variety of tasks including calendar management, bill tracking, and client communication. Tou will be stepping into a role with many hats to keeps things running smoothly. This position is fully remote.</div><div><br></div><div><strong>Responsibilities </strong></div><ul> <li>Create and maintain a comprehensive calendar of due dates, renewals, deadlines, recurring transactions, and important events.</li> <li>Set reminders to follow up as needed for information, to maintain relationships, etc. </li> <li>Monitor tax filings and payments due, including quarterly sales tax, annual returns, etc.</li> <li>Monitor vehicle fleet for registration renewals, inspections, maintenance, oil changes, insurance, and parking tickets.</li> <li>Track bills using QuickBooks and monitor due dates.</li> <li>Review and pay bills by credit card and ACH from different accounts and save confirmations.</li> <li>Remind clients of upcoming unpaid bills, overdue payments, and send monthly statements.</li> <li>Track invoices that are overdue beyond 30, 60, 90, and 120 days, and follow up accordingly.</li> <li>Communicate with clients, vendors, and agencies via phone and email.</li> <li>Organize information in a spreadsheet and/or Monday board.</li> <li>Save and organize contacts.</li> <li>Open, scan, rename, and digitally organize files in Dropbox.</li> <li>Review incoming scanned mail and flag for urgency and action items.</li> <li>Interface with city and (NY and FL) state agencies such as the  Department of Buildings (DOB), DMV, Department of Finance (DOF), and others as needed.</li> <li>Book appointments, make reservations and register for events as needed.</li> <li>Send professional emails, follow up on responses, and gather additional information as required.</li> <li>Prepare and complete paperwork, including filling out PDF forms accurately.</li> <li>Use cloud based software including Outlook, DropBox, QuickBooks Online, and Microsoft Office Suite.</li> </ul><div><strong>Qualifications</strong></div><ul> <li>Strong organizational skills, excellent communication skills, and a good attitude.</li> <li>Knowledge of Mac computers and comfortable using different platforms and tools.</li> <li>Ability to work well independently, handle multiple tasks and prioritize efficiently.</li> <li>Familiarity with basic accounting principles.</li> <li>Familiarity with the construction industry, or trades such as plumbing or HVAC preferred but not required.</li> </ul> </div> <p>This is a remote position.</p>
